To solve for x given the equations 2x + y = 4 and 3x + 2y = 13, we can use substitution or elimination. Let’s use the substitution method here.
First, we can express y in terms of x from the first equation:
y = 4 – 2x
Now we can substitute this expression for y into the second equation:
3x + 2(4 – 2x) = 13
Expanding this gives:
3x + 8 – 4x = 13
Simplifying further:
-x + 8 = 13
Subtracting 8 from both sides, we get:
-x = 5
Multiplying both sides by -1:
x = -5
Thus, the value of x is -5. This is the solution based on the provided equations, and we can verify it by plugging the value back into both equations to ensure they hold true.
